Title :
Comparative analysis of WebForms MVC and MVP architecture
Author :
Gu Ming-xia ; Tang Keming
Author_Institution :
Sch. of Inf. Sci. & Technol., Yancheng Teachers Univ., Yancheng, China
Abstract :
Introduced WebForms, MVC and MVP architecture works under the NET platform, the characteristics of the three structures were analyzed and compared, especially described WebForms´s ViewState, the performance and client ID pollution problems and give solutions; combing their respective advantages, noted suitable scenarios of three kinds framework, aiming to supply reference for developing Web system.
